Thirsty Thursday Results – July 11th

The game this week was 1 plus on odd and 2 on even where 4-man teams were required to take one or more net balls on odd-numbered holes and exactly two net balls on even-numbered holes. Course conditions at Deer Creek were good with fairly smooth fairways, thick rough, and greens still a little bumpy while they recover from the aeration process. The 14 ABCD teams were split into 2 Flights.

In Flight 1, the team of Ron Thomas, Charlie Bradford, Ken Carlough, and Dan Malachuk ran away from their flight (and the rest of the field, for that matter) with an outstanding score of -31! The team greatly benefited from an excellent day on the course for Charlie Bradford. Running second in flight 1 was the team of Rick Stark, Jim Golz, John Bellucci, and Dave Angell whose score of -25 would have easily taken first in flight 2. Their team was led by Rick Stark, who shot an outstanding gross score of 69 for the day. (That must explain his 1.2 handicap ......).

In Flight 2, the scores were not as good, but the competition was stiff. The team of Terry Irvin, Phil VanEss, Dick Higgins, and Mike Morris came in with a winning score of -22. Three teams followed them tied at -18. Second and third places were settled using a scorecard playoff.

Pace of play was good with all teams arriving at the scoreboard/beer cooler in 4 hours and a few minutes. There were 5 skins; all were net eagles.
